Storing chiller in stand....good/bad idea??

I hate not being able to search for topics!! Can I have input on wether it is a good idea to put a chiller in a stand? I am having my next stand custom built and will allow for the space for a chiller if it'll work. Will it have enough ventilation to run efficiently? Do I need to run extra fans in stand? Or am I asking for headaches if I do this? Would like to keep the next set-up nice and clean. Thanks for the help!!

I would not put it in the stand. I kept my 1/2 HP chiller next to my stand and it would put a considerable amount of heat into my display room when it was running. I eventually plumbed it ouside in my patio to get rid of the heat.

Putting it in the stand would definitely make it less efficient. I may also hurt the chiller.

Yeah stand is no good they put out a lot of heat and that will defeat the purpose i have mine plumbed right under my tank in the crawl space works out nice its always cool down thier
